how can and seo ad agency use ai to make money

An SEO and ad agency can monetize AI by shifting from manual labor to high-value, automated services that deliver enterprise-level results with smaller teams.  In 2026, the average AI SEO retainer is $3,200/month, while essential tool costs average only $240–$340/month, creating significant profit margins.  Agencies generate revenue by selling GEO (Generative Engine Optimization), hyper-personalized ad campaigns, and automated reporting rather than just basic content writing.
